IAS stands for Indian Administrative Service. It is one of the popular civil service in India.

In order to be placed in any of the civil service in India, one should have to crack the following selection procedure

Civil Services Aptitude Test
Civil Services Main Exam
Interview

Here is the required eligibility criteria to apply for this Exam.

Academic Qualification :
One should have completed Graduation with any of the stream from a recognized university.

Candidates who have appeared for final year exams of Graduation and waiting for the results can also apply for this Exam.

Age criteria :
Candidates of General category should be in the age group of 21-30 years.
Relaxation in upper age limit upto 3 years for the candidates of OBC category.
Relaxation in upper age limit upto 5 years for the candidates of SC or ST category.

Number of attempts :
For General category : Maximum of 4 attempts
For OBC category : Maximum of 7 attempts
For SC or ST category : No limit on number of attempts

As you have completed your BE in ECE, you are eligible to apply for this Exam.

I suggest you to opt for the Electrical Engineering optional subject for Main Exam.
